Fragrance Locker Duchess is a Parfum. Duchess opens with Red Berries, Bergamot, and Litchi, settles into a heart of Almond Blossom, Rose, and Jasmine, and dries down to a base of Amber, Sandalwood, Vanilla, and Tonka Bean. Fragrance Locker's Duchess carries a Statement verdict, a floral-led wear.

Duchess follows Good Girl's fruity-floral-gourmand shape closely enough to be recognisable, with a decent berry-rose-jasmine core, but the tonka-vanilla base is thinner and sweeter in a flatter way than Carolina Herrera's more layered original.

About

Carolina Herrera's Good Girl paired a bold, high-heel-shaped bottle with an equally confident fragrance: juicy red berries, lychee and bergamot up top, a velvety rose and jasmine heart softened with almond blossom, and a warm tonka bean, vanilla, sandalwood and amber base that made it one of the most recognisable modern feminines. Duchess borrows the same architecture note for note. The fruity opening is a fair likeness, bright and a little tart in the same way as the original, and the rose-jasmine heart carries the recognisable floral core through. Where it loses ground is in the base: Good Girl's tonka-vanilla-sandalwood blend has a rounded, almost caramelised warmth that reads expensive, while Duchess's version comes across simpler and sweeter in a more one-note way, without the same depth. Projection is also noticeably shorter, settling to a close skin scent within a few hours rather than the original's longer-lasting sillage. A fair way to sample the fruity-gourmand-floral idea before deciding whether to invest in the real thing.
